Frequently Asked Questions
Can I have a smart gate with a pool?
Yes, but integration is key. The International Swimming Pool and Spa Code (adopted via IBC/IRC Appendix AG) requires self-closing, self-latching gates. We install IoT-enabled smart latches that log access and send tamper alerts, meeting both modern security trends and Washington's strict liability standards for pool barriers.
Do I need to notify my neighbor before building a fence?
Yes. Washington's 'Good Neighbor Fence Act' (RCW 16.60.010) requires written notice to adjoining owners before replacing a shared partition fence. As of 2026, Granite Falls enforces this strictly. We provide the formal notice template and recommend certified mail to establish a legal record for cost-sharing discussions.
What preparation is required before digging?
Washington law mandates a free utility locate via Washington 811 at least two business days before digging. Hitting a buried line in Granite Falls Downtown creates major liability and repair costs. We manage the 811 ticket and pull all required city permits, handling the paperwork with the permit office directly.

What are the fence height and placement rules?
Granite Falls zoning limits fences to 4 feet in front yards and 6 feet in rear yards, with a 0-foot setback (on the property line). Corner lots have critical 'sight triangle' restrictions. A fence near SR-92 must not obstruct driver visibility; we conduct a sightline analysis to ensure compliance and avoid a city-ordered removal.
Is my fence built for high winds?
Our designs meet the 105 MPH V-ult wind speed rating for Granite Falls. This engineering standard dictates post spacing, concrete footing mass, and bracket strength. A fence built to these ASCE 7-22 specifications will survive peak storm season gusts without panel failure or uplift.
What fence materials work best here?
Granite Falls has low to moderate soil corrosivity and a slight to moderate termite risk. Pressure-treated pine is standard, but cedar resists decay naturally. We use triple-dipped galvanized or polymer-coated fasteners to prevent unsightly rust streaks, which are a common complaint in this damp climate.
How deep should fence posts be set in Granite Falls?
The IRC requires posts to be set a minimum of 18 inches below the local frost line. In the Granite Falls Downtown area with its 18-inch frost depth, posts set shallower are subject to frost heave, which breaks concrete footings and warps fence panels. We pour monolithic concrete footings that extend below this line for stability.
